CIBC Asset Management Inc grew its position in Zscaler, Inc. (NASDAQ:ZS - Free Report) by 5.4%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 31,385 shares of the company's stock after acquiring an additional 1,611 shares during the quarter. CIBC Asset Management Inc's holdings in Zscaler were worth $5,662,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Zscaler (NASDAQ:ZS -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Monday, December 2nd. The company reported $0.77 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.63 by $0.14. The business had revenue of $628.00 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$605.51 million. Zscaler had a negative return on equity of 0.75% and a negative net margin of 1.58%. Zscaler's quarterly revenue was up 26.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ned ($0.18) earnings per share. On average, equities analysts forecast that Zscaler, Inc. will post -0.1 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Zscaler
(
Free Report)
Zscaler, Inc operates as a cloud security company worldwide. The company offers Zscaler Internet Access solution that provides users, workloads, IoT, and OT devices secure access to externally managed applications, including software-as-a-service (SaaS) applications and internet destinations; and Zscaler Private Access solution, which is designed to provide access to managed applications hosted internally in data centers, and private or public clouds.
